PANews reported on May 6th that Public, a multi-asset investment platform, announced its acquisition of Treasury App, an education-based investment platform. Following the transaction, Elias Rothblatt, co-founder of Treasury App, joined Public as Senior Director of Operations, responsible for advancing future investment products centered on AI. Treasury App users' assets and holdings will be automatically transferred to Public, with the portfolio structure remaining unchanged; users can choose to transfer to other brokerages via ACAT or sell their holdings and withdraw cash. Treasury App previously provided long-term investment education to the creator community, with over 40,000 users learning and investing over $100 million. Since its launch in 2019, Public has raised over $400 million in funding and manages billions of dollars in assets.
Earlier this year, Public announced its support for cryptocurrency transactions using U.S. individual retirement accounts .
